New drug reduces LDL cholesterol in patients with severe hypercholesterolemia

The investigational drug evinacumab reduced low-density lipoprotein (LDL) cholesterol-the so-called "bad" cholesterol-by 50 percent in patients with severe hypercholesterolemia whose condition is resistant to standard treatments, a phase 2 study from the Icahn School of Medicine of Mount Sinai and other global academic sites has found.

Cardiff study discovers protein that protects pancreatic cells against alcohol effects

A Cardiff University-led study has discovered that a protein provides protection against the effects of alcohol in the pancreas.

Mass testing is not a ‘silver bullet' for managing SARS-CoV-2 transmission, say researchers

A team of researchers from various institutions in France recently used a mathematical model to assess the impact of mass testing in controlling the SARS-CoV-2 epidemic. They evaluated the potential impact of mass testing campaigns in an epidemic rebound scenario at the end of the ongoing lockdown in Metropolitan France.

Pediatrics: A pediatrician is concerned with the physical, emotional and social health of children from birth to young adulthood. Care encompasses a broad spectrum of health services ranging from preventive healthcare to the diagnosis and treatment of acute and chronic diseases. A pediatrician deals with biological, social and environmental influences on the developing child, and with the impact of disease and dysfunction on development.
